I remember seeing the ratings the week after It's About Time premiered. It finished 7th during its premiere week, and I was so happy for Imogene Coca since she had had such a flop with Grindl. I just knew this would be a big hit for her after that first strong week. But the show began sinking immediately afterward, and by midseason, they changed the format, brought the cave people back to modern day to see them try to cope with modern civilization and the ratings never got any better. [sigh] Another one season wonder for Imogene Coca.
